INSTRUCTIONS: Title aside, this is a fairly difficult task, but you'll be rewarded accordingly. Members of EquivalenZ will often run into situations where they're required to extract useful information from something that doesn't want that data revealed - in the most literal sense, this means you may find being able to break codes useful. Certainly, this can often be done by computer tools that handle just about everything themselves, but we'd rather you had some idea of what's going on when you click "decrypt". Ergo:

As long as you play fair, you'll find the key to this puzzle is right under your nose.
